Natsuko Abe is a scholar working on Nutrition and Dietetics, Plant Science and Food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Natsuko Abe has authored 7 papers receiving a total of 314 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ics, 3 papers in Plant Science and 2 papers in Food Science. Recurrent topics in Natsuko Abe’s work include Food composition and properties (5 papers), Microbial Metabolites in Food Biotechnology (4 papers) and Polysaccharides Composition and Applications (2 papers). Natsuko Abe is often cited by papers focused on Food composition and properties (5 papers), Microbial Metabolites in Food Biotechnology (4 papers) and Polysaccharides Composition and Applications (2 papers). Natsuko Abe collaborates with scholars based in Japan and Canada. Natsuko Abe's co-authors include Yasunori Nakamura, Naoko Crofts, Naoko F. Oitome, Ryo Matsushima, Naoko Fujita, Naoko Fujita, Ian J. Tetlow, Michael J. Emes, Toshihiro Yamada and Mitsunori Miyashita and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Experimental Botany, Frontiers in Plant Science and BMC Plant Biology.
